计算机数据挖掘的主要任务是从大量的数据中提取有价值的信息和知识。其核心功能包括:模式识别、预测分析、分类和聚类、异常检测。其中,模式识别是指通过数据挖掘技术,识别出数据中的潜在模式,帮助企业或研究人员发现数据背后的规律。例如,零售企业可以通过模式识别分析消费者的购买行为,预测未来的销售趋势,优化库存管理,提升客户满意度。
一、模式识别
模式识别是数据挖掘的核心功能之一,涉及从数据中发现和识别规律和模式。模式识别可以应用于各种领域,如图像识别、语音识别、文本挖掘等。在零售行业,模式识别可以帮助企业分析消费者的购买行为,从而优化库存管理和营销策略。通过分析历史销售数据和消费者的购买行为,可以预测未来的销售趋势,帮助企业制定更加精准的市场策略。
模式识别的过程通常包括以下几个步骤:
- 数据预处理:清洗和整理数据,去除噪声和异常值,确保数据的质量。
- 特征选择:选择和提取对模式识别有重要影响的特征,减少数据维度,提高识别效率。
- 模型训练:使用机器学习算法训练模型,使其能够识别和分类不同的模式。
- 模型评估:评估模型的性能,确保其准确性和可靠性。
- 应用和优化:将训练好的模型应用于实际数据中,不断优化和调整模型,提高其识别能力。
二、预测分析
预测分析是数据挖掘的另一重要功能,通过分析历史数据,预测未来的趋势和结果。预测分析在金融、零售、医疗等领域有广泛应用。例如,在金融领域,通过预测分析,可以预测股票价格、市场趋势和投资风险,帮助投资者做出更明智的决策。
预测分析的过程通常包括以下几个步骤:
- 数据收集:收集历史数据和相关信息,为预测分析提供基础。
- 数据预处理:清洗和整理数据,去除噪声和异常值,确保数据的质量。
- 模型选择:选择合适的预测模型,如时间序列分析、回归分析、神经网络等。
- 模型训练:使用历史数据训练模型,使其能够准确预测未来的趋势和结果。
- 模型评估:评估模型的性能,确保其准确性和可靠性。
- 应用和优化:将训练好的模型应用于实际数据中,不断优化和调整模型,提高其预测能力。
三、分类和聚类
分类和聚类是数据挖掘中常用的技术,用于将数据分组和分类。分类是指将数据分为不同的类别,如垃圾邮件分类、客户分类等;聚类是指将相似的数据分为一组,如客户群体划分、市场细分等。
分类和聚类的过程通常包括以下几个步骤:
- 数据收集:收集和整理数据,为分类和聚类提供基础。
- 数据预处理:清洗和整理数据,去除噪声和异常值,确保数据的质量。
- 特征选择:选择和提取对分类和聚类有重要影响的特征,减少数据维度,提高分类和聚类的效率。
- 模型选择:选择合适的分类和聚类模型,如决策树、支持向量机、K-means等。
- 模型训练:使用数据训练模型,使其能够准确分类和聚类数据。
- 模型评估:评估模型的性能,确保其准确性和可靠性。
- 应用和优化:将训练好的模型应用于实际数据中,不断优化和调整模型,提高其分类和聚类能力。
四、异常检测
异常检测是数据挖掘中的关键技术,用于发现和识别数据中的异常模式和异常值。异常检测在网络安全、金融风控、设备故障诊断等领域有广泛应用。例如,在网络安全领域,通过异常检测,可以发现和识别网络攻击和安全威胁,保护网络系统的安全。
异常检测的过程通常包括以下几个步骤:
- 数据收集:收集和整理数据,为异常检测提供基础。
- 数据预处理:清洗和整理数据,去除噪声和异常值,确保数据的质量。
- 特征选择:选择和提取对异常检测有重要影响的特征,减少数据维度,提高检测效率。
- 模型选择:选择合适的异常检测模型,如统计方法、机器学习算法等。
- 模型训练:使用数据训练模型,使其能够准确检测和识别异常模式和异常值。
- 模型评估:评估模型的性能,确保其准确性和可靠性。
- 应用和优化:将训练好的模型应用于实际数据中,不断优化和调整模型,提高其检测能力。
五、应用实例
数据挖掘在各行各业有广泛应用,以下是几个典型的应用实例:
- 零售行业:通过数据挖掘,分析消费者的购买行为,优化库存管理,提升客户满意度。例如,沃尔玛通过数据挖掘技术,分析消费者的购买行为,发现啤酒和尿布常常被一起购买,从而调整货架布局,增加销售额。
- 金融行业:通过数据挖掘,预测股票价格、市场趋势和投资风险,帮助投资者做出更明智的决策。例如,高盛通过数据挖掘技术,分析市场数据和投资组合,优化投资策略,提高投资回报。
- 医疗行业:通过数据挖掘,分析病历和医疗数据,发现疾病的潜在风险和治疗效果,提升医疗质量和效率。例如,IBM Watson通过数据挖掘技术,分析大量医疗数据,提供精准的疾病诊断和治疗方案,帮助医生做出更准确的决策。
- 制造行业:通过数据挖掘,分析设备运行数据,预测设备故障和维护需求,提升生产效率和设备可靠性。例如,GE通过数据挖掘技术,分析设备运行数据,预测设备故障,优化维护计划,减少停机时间,提高生产效率。
数据挖掘在现代社会中扮演着越来越重要的角色,通过从大量数据中提取有价值的信息和知识,帮助企业和机构做出更明智的决策,提升效率和竞争力。随着数据量的不断增长和技术的不断进步,数据挖掘的应用前景将更加广阔和多样化。
相关问答FAQs:
计算机数据挖掘是做什么的?
数据挖掘是利用算法和统计方法从大量数据中提取出有价值的信息和知识的过程。它是一门交叉学科,结合了计算机科学、统计学和领域知识。数据挖掘的主要任务包括数据预处理、数据分析和结果展示,这些步骤可以帮助企业和组织更好地理解其数据,进而做出更为明智的决策。
在数据挖掘的过程中,首先需要对数据进行清洗和整理,以去除重复数据和错误信息,确保数据的准确性。接下来,采用各种算法和模型来分析数据,挖掘出潜在的模式和关系。常用的分析方法包括分类、聚类、关联规则挖掘和回归分析等。最终,分析结果以可视化的方式展示,便于决策者理解和应用。
数据挖掘被广泛应用于各个行业,例如在零售行业,企业可以通过分析消费者的购买行为,优化库存和营销策略;在金融行业,通过分析交易数据,可以识别潜在的欺诈行为;在医疗行业,数据挖掘可以帮助研究疾病模式,提高诊断和治疗的准确性。
数据挖掘的应用领域有哪些?
数据挖掘的应用领域极为广泛,几乎涵盖了所有行业。以下是一些主要的应用领域:
-
金融服务:在金融行业,数据挖掘可以帮助检测欺诈行为、评估信用风险和优化投资组合。通过分析客户的交易历史和行为模式,金融机构能够更好地识别潜在风险,并及时采取措施。
-
市场营销:企业通过数据挖掘分析消费者的购买行为、偏好和反馈,能够制定更加精准的市场营销策略。通过对顾客进行细分,企业可以实现个性化推荐,提高客户满意度和忠诚度。
-
医疗健康:在医疗领域,数据挖掘用于分析病人的病历、基因数据和治疗效果,帮助医生做出更为科学的诊断和治疗决策。此外,数据挖掘还可以用于公共卫生监测,识别疾病暴发的趋势。
-
社交网络:社交媒体平台利用数据挖掘技术分析用户的行为和互动,优化内容推荐和广告投放。此外,通过分析社交网络中的信息传播模式,平台可以更好地理解用户需求和趋势。
-
制造业:数据挖掘在制造业中用于优化生产流程、预测设备故障和提高产品质量。通过实时监控和分析生产数据,企业能够降低成本,提高效率。
-
政府和公共服务:政府机构利用数据挖掘分析公共数据,以改善社会服务和政策制定。例如,通过分析交通数据,可以优化城市交通管理;通过分析社保数据,可以更好地分配资源。
数据挖掘的常用技术与工具有哪些?
在数据挖掘的过程中,使用了多种技术和工具来处理和分析数据。以下是一些常用的技术与工具:
-
机器学习:机器学习是数据挖掘的重要组成部分,通过算法训练模型,从数据中学习并进行预测。常见的机器学习算法包括决策树、支持向量机、随机森林和神经网络等。
-
统计分析:统计分析用于描述和推断数据的特征。通过各种统计方法,如回归分析、方差分析等,研究者可以理解数据的分布和关系。
-
聚类分析:聚类分析是一种无监督学习方法,用于将相似的对象归为一类。常见的聚类算法包括K均值聚类、层次聚类和DBSCAN等,广泛应用于市场细分和图像处理等领域。
-
关联规则挖掘:这种方法主要用于发现数据中项与项之间的关系,常用于市场篮子分析。例如,分析消费者的购物行为,识别哪些商品常常一起被购买。
-
文本挖掘:文本挖掘技术用于从非结构化数据中提取信息,如社交媒体评论、客户反馈和文章内容。通过自然语言处理技术,研究者可以分析情感、主题和关键词。
-
数据可视化:数据可视化是将数据分析结果以图形方式呈现的重要手段,帮助用户更直观地理解数据。常用的可视化工具包括Tableau、Power BI和Matplotlib等。
-
大数据技术:随着数据规模的不断增加,大数据技术如Hadoop和Spark等被广泛应用于数据挖掘。这些技术能够处理和分析海量数据,提供更高的计算效率。
通过结合多种技术与工具,数据挖掘能够从复杂的数据中提取出有价值的信息,支持决策和创新。无论是在商业、医疗还是科学研究中,数据挖掘都展现了其强大的潜力和广泛的应用前景。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。